Profit Sharing.According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, the median salary of pilots overall was $130,440 as of 2020. When you factor in flight engineers and co-pilots for private aircrafts, the median annual wage jumps to $160,970. Interestingly, commercial pilots are paid the least, with a median annual wage of $93,300.

Sep 30, 2023 · United Airlines is breathing a sigh of relief that 82% of eligible pilots have now voted in favor of its latest pay contract, signaling an increase in value of over $10 billion to its existing pay package. Represented by the Air Line Pilots Association (ALPA), 97% of pilots participated in the ballot, with over four-fifths voting for the latest ... Over the course of the contract, pilot pay would rise 34.5% to 40.2%. American Airlines is prepared to raise pilot pay to match that of Delta’s, including 40% cumulative increases in a potential four-year deal, CEO Robert Isom said in a message to pilots. Last ...Jul 15, 2023 · At least on pay, the deal appears far better than one that United pilots rejected last November. Once the deal is approved, pilots will get immediate wage-rate increases of 13.8% to 18.7%, depending on the type of plane they fly, followed by four smaller annual raises, according to a summary on the union’s website. Dennis Tajer, an American Airlines 737 pilot and spokesperson for the union, said the pay bump accounts for years of stagnant wages. The last time pilots got a raise, he said, was in 2019. "It's been a long time since there's been any financial gain," Tajer said. According to The Seattle Times, 3,600 Alaska pilots will receive an increase of 11.2% to their wages starting September 1st. Last fall, the minimum increase was set at 4%, but thanks to a no-one-left-behind clause in the contract, the airline bumped the pay increase above 11%, staying aligned with the pay of pilots at rival carriers.
